Regular water trackers count ounces in. For GLP-1 users, that's only one-third of the picture. Ounces tell you what you drank. They don't tell you whether your body absorbed and used the water, whether you're losing fluid faster than you're replacing it, or whether your electrolyte balance is keeping up. GLP-1 hydration needs a three-signal approach: intake, output, and symptoms. This post covers what to track, why it matters more on a GLP-1, and how to build a simple framework that works.
Why regular water tracking isn't enough for GLP-1 users
Most water tracking apps and methods assume a straightforward equation: drink the target number of ounces, hit your goal, you're hydrated.
For most people, this works. Thirst cues reliably tell you when to drink, food contributes a predictable amount of water, and losses through sweat and urine are roughly stable day to day.
GLP-1 medications disrupt every part of that equation.
Thirst cues are blunted. Semaglutide and tirzepatide both appear to reduce subjective thirst, which means you can't rely on feeling thirsty as a signal. According to the FDA prescribing information for Ozempic, reduced appetite is a listed side effect, and thirst sits on a similar neural pathway.
Food-based hydration drops. When you eat 30 to 50 percent less than before, you're also getting less fluid from fruits, vegetables, soups, yogurt, and other water-rich foods. A tracker that only counts what you pour into a cup misses this.
Losses change day to day. GI side effects (nausea, vomiting, diarrhea, constipation) all affect fluid balance differently. A day with mild diarrhea costs more fluid than a normal day, even if your intake was the same.
Electrolyte balance matters more. Drinking large amounts of plain water without replacing electrolytes can cause sodium dilution, which creates its own set of symptoms even when you've hit your "ounces" goal.
The practical result: hitting 80 ounces on a GLP-1 can leave you dehydrated if you've lost fluid to GI effects and haven't replaced electrolytes. Conversely, 60 ounces might be perfectly fine on a quiet day with no symptoms. Ounces alone don't tell the story. The Ozempic dehydration post covers the broader dehydration picture.
The 3 signals that matter (intake, output color, symptoms)
A useful GLP-1 hydration framework tracks three things.
Intake (ounces in). How much fluid you're drinking, approximately. You don't need to be precise to the ounce. A reasonable daily target is half your body weight in ounces, adjusted up for exercise, heat, and active GI symptoms. The GLP-1 concentrated urine post covers why this matters at a kidney level.
Output color (what your urine looks like). The single best home indicator of whether your intake is actually keeping up. Pale to medium yellow consistently means hydration is working. Dark yellow to amber means it's not.
Symptoms (how you feel). Headaches, fatigue, muscle cramps, brain fog, dizziness on standing, and persistent nausea can all point to hydration or electrolyte issues independent of your ounces or color. A tracking system that doesn't account for symptoms misses important signals.
The magic is in combining the three. If intake is low, color is dark, and symptoms are showing up, you have a clear hydration problem. If intake is high but color is still dark, you may need electrolytes rather than more water. If intake is low but color is light and symptoms are absent, your body may simply be running at a lower baseline (common on a GLP-1 if you're smaller or less active).
No single signal is enough. Three signals together give you a real picture.
How urine color fits the picture
Urine color is the most accessible of the three signals and the most underused. Most people don't look at their urine. On a GLP-1, they should.
The Mayo Clinic describes the color spectrum and what each band typically indicates. Pale straw to medium yellow is healthy. Dark yellow is the edge of dehydration. Amber is clear dehydration.
Morning urine is naturally darker than afternoon urine. You go hours overnight without drinking, so the first-morning reading is the most concentrated. A dark morning followed by a pale afternoon is normal. A dark morning followed by a still-dark afternoon means intake isn't keeping up.
Two readings a day (morning and mid-afternoon) is usually enough to get the signal. More readings are fine but not required. What you're watching for is the pattern across the week, not perfection on any single day.
Color interpretation gets easier with experience. After two or three weeks of noticing, you'll have a sense of your own normal range on a GLP-1, which is often different from "standard healthy adult" because of lower food intake and blunted thirst. Weekly patterns vs daily readings
Single-day readings are noisy. A bad day of nausea can tank your color even when your overall hydration approach is fine. A day with a big meal of fruits and soups can make your color look great even if you're underhydrated structurally.
Weekly patterns are what matter.
What a good week looks like on a GLP-1: morning readings dark yellow to medium yellow, afternoon readings consistently in pale-to-medium yellow territory, symptoms minimal or absent, intake roughly matching your body-weight-based target.
What a concerning week looks like: afternoon readings consistently amber or darker despite real intake, symptoms showing up (headaches, cramps, fatigue), and/or a drop in urination frequency. This is a week worth calling your doctor about, not pushing through.
Dose increases are their own pattern. Expect the week of an injection and the few days after to show darker readings than usual. This is normal. What matters is whether the pattern recovers by day four or five of the cycle. If it doesn't, the dose increase may be hitting you harder than expected.
A simple tracking framework
A framework that works for most GLP-1 users looks like this.
Daily: one morning urine color check, one afternoon urine color check, a rough count of fluid ounces, and a one-line note on how you feel (energy, headaches, cramps, nausea, other).
Weekly: review the week. Did afternoon readings stay in healthy range? Were symptoms present? Where did intake land relative to target?
Monthly (or per dose increase): look at the full cycle. Did you recover from each injection within the expected four to five days? Are you drifting better or worse over time?
This level of tracking takes about 30 seconds a day. It doesn't require any equipment beyond the toilet and whatever you use to note things (phone, paper, app).

Frequently asked questions
Why do I need to track urine color on Ozempic?
Urine color is the single most accessible home signal of whether your hydration is actually working. On Ozempic, thirst cues are blunted, food-based water intake drops, and GI side effects add variability. Ounces alone don't tell you if your body is absorbing and using the fluid. Color does.
How often should I check my urine color on a GLP-1?
Twice a day is usually enough. Once in the morning (expect darker) and once mid-afternoon (the important one). More frequent checks don't add much useful information unless you're tracking a specific symptom or post-exercise recovery.
Is a regular water tracking app enough for Wegovy?
For some users with mild side effects, yes. For anyone experiencing GI symptoms, weight loss faster than one pound per week, or dose increases, ounce tracking alone misses critical information about absorption and losses. A three-signal approach (intake, output, symptoms) catches more.
What symptoms should I track alongside hydration on a GLP-1?
Headaches, fatigue beyond your baseline, muscle cramps, brain fog, dizziness when standing, persistent nausea, and any unusual changes in urination frequency. These are the most common indicators that hydration or electrolytes are off.
Does urine color on GLP-1s differ from normal adults?
In practice, yes. Most GLP-1 users run slightly more concentrated on average because of blunted thirst and reduced food intake. Morning readings may stay darker than pre-medication baselines. The target range is still pale to medium yellow, but consistently hitting it takes more effort on a GLP-1 than off.
Can I just drink 80 ounces and call it done?
You can, and for some users on some days, that works. But 80 ounces of plain water after a rough GI day without electrolyte replacement can leave you feeling worse, not better. The three-signal approach catches cases where intake alone isn't the answer.
